Blizzard's Starcraft is celebrating its 20th anniversary and the company is celebrating in style, announcing a slew of goodies across their line up, which includes the likes of Diablo, Overwatch, World of Warcraft, Hearthstone, etc.

The celebrations will last until 03 April 2018, so starting on 06 March 2018, players logging into Starcraft II will get a commemorative user interface skin. Starcraft: Remastered players will receive special UI skins to go with each of the races, a portrait and decal.

Overwatch is getting the Sarrah Kerrigan Ghost skin for Widowmaker, whereas Diablo III is looking at a Battlecruiser themed pet. Heroes of the Storm players logging in between 27 March and 07 April 2018 will get Protoss, Terran and Zerg portraits.

World of Warcraft players who "/salute one of the following Starcraft-themed companion pets - Zergling, Grunty, Mini Thor, Baneling or Zeradar" between 31 March and 06 April will get Salute to Starcraft feat of strength.

Last, but not least, is Hearthstone, which is being treated to three Kobolds & Catacombs packs for taking part in the Starcraft themed Tavern Brawl, which takes place between 21 and 25 March 2017.
